Children with Down syndrome prefer food with a crispy, oily mouthfeel, as food textures are key to their eating habits
Children with Down syndrome don’t appreciate brittle or gooey foods; they favour items with a crispy, greasy feeling. According to study from Washington State University that was published in the Journal of Texture Studies, those preferences can result in a diet that is less nutrient-dense.
